| [SOLVED] i've installed my java but i dont know if that is the software for java... ...programming..? what is the real environment of java use for programming?because the one that i installed is inside the control panel and it dont look like the java programming language that im looking for. |
| |
| |||
| You need the JDK (Java Develoment Kit), not just the runtime. It's also sometimes called the SDK (Software..) The runtime is what people use just to run your your programs. Look here http://java.sun.com/javase/downloads/index.jsp You can use the just the JDK to create programs, but it can be difficult for a newbie to get started unless they are savvy about such things. The best option is to download one of the choices that also includes the netbeans IDE. It provides a nice, comfortable environment to program with a minimun of hassle. |
